.page-module__yGo_IW__problemGrid{grid-template-columns:1fr 1fr}.page-module__yGo_IW__servicesGrid{grid-template-columns:repeat(2,1fr)}.page-module__yGo_IW__benefitsGrid{grid-template-columns:380px 1fr}.page-module__yGo_IW__portalGrid{grid-template-columns:1fr 1fr}.page-module__yGo_IW__ctaGrid{grid-template-columns:55% 45%;gap:0}.page-module__yGo_IW__archWrapper{background:#0b1929;border:1px solid #ffffff14;border-radius:16px;overflow:hidden}.page-module__yGo_IW__archTier{padding:16px 36px;position:relative}.page-module__yGo_IW__archTierLabel{text-transform:uppercase;letter-spacing:.12em;color:var(--color-primary);align-items:center;gap:10px;margin-bottom:12px;font-size:.7rem;font-weight:800;display:flex}.page-module__yGo_IW__archTierLabelLine{background:#0b74de40;flex:1;height:1px}.page-module__yGo_IW__archArrowRow{background:#0b1929;justify-content:center;padding:2px 0;display:flex}.page-module__yGo_IW__archArrowRow svg{opacity:.4}.page-module__yGo_IW__archServicesRow{grid-template-columns:repeat(4,1fr);gap:20px;display:grid}.page-module__yGo_IW__archServiceCard{text-align:center;flex-direction:column;align-items:center;gap:10px;display:flex}.page-module__yGo_IW__archServiceIcon{width:48px;height:48px;color:var(--color-primary);background:#0b74de1a;border:1px solid #0b74de33;border-radius:14px;justify-content:center;align-items:center;display:flex}.page-module__yGo_IW__archServiceLabel{color:#ffffffd9;font-size:.78rem;font-weight:600;line-height:1.35}.page-module__yGo_IW__archFlowRow{grid-template-columns:repeat(3,1fr);gap:16px;display:grid}.page-module__yGo_IW__archFlowStep{text-align:center;background:#ffffff08;border:1px solid #ffffff0f;border-radius:10px;padding:16px 14px;position:relative}.page-module__yGo_IW__archFlowStepLabel{text-transform:uppercase;letter-spacing:.08em;margin-bottom:6px;font-size:.75rem;font-weight:800}.page-module__yGo_IW__archFlowStepDesc{color:#ffffff80;font-size:.72rem;line-height:1.45}.page-module__yGo_IW__archPipeline{gap:0;display:flex;overflow-x:auto}.page-module__yGo_IW__archPipelineStage{color:#fff;text-align:center;clip-path:polygon(0 0,calc(100% - 14px) 0,100% 50%,calc(100% - 14px) 100%,0 100%,14px 50%);background:linear-gradient(135deg,#0b74de 0%,#0960b8 100%);flex:1;justify-content:center;align-items:center;min-width:0;padding:18px 12px 18px 20px;font-size:.72rem;font-weight:700;line-height:1.3;display:flex;position:relative}.page-module__yGo_IW__archPipelineStage:first-child{clip-path:polygon(0 0,calc(100% - 14px) 0,100% 50%,calc(100% - 14px) 100%,0 100%);border-radius:8px 0 0 8px}.page-module__yGo_IW__archPipelineStage:last-child{clip-path:polygon(0 0,100% 0,100% 100%,0 100%,14px 50%);border-radius:0 8px 8px 0}.page-module__yGo_IW__archPipelineStage:nth-child(odd){background:linear-gradient(135deg,#0b74de 0%,#0960b8 100%)}.page-module__yGo_IW__archPipelineStage:nth-child(2n){background:linear-gradient(135deg,#0a68c7 0%,#0855a5 100%)}.page-module__yGo_IW__archEcoHeader{text-align:center;color:#fff6;margin-bottom:12px;font-size:.65rem;font-style:italic;line-height:1.4}.page-module__yGo_IW__archEcosystemGrid{grid-template-columns:repeat(2,1fr);gap:12px;display:grid}.page-module__yGo_IW__archEcoCard{text-align:center;background:#ffffff05;border:1px solid #ffffff0f;border-radius:10px;overflow:hidden}.page-module__yGo_IW__archEcoCardTitle{text-transform:uppercase;letter-spacing:.06em;color:#fff;background:#0b74de40;border-bottom:1px solid #0b74de4d;padding:8px 12px;font-size:.65rem;font-weight:700}.page-module__yGo_IW__archEcoCardItems{grid-template-columns:1fr 1fr;gap:2px;padding:10px 12px;display:grid}.page-module__yGo_IW__archEcoCardItem{color:#ffffff8c;font-size:.72rem;line-height:1.5}@media (max-width:1024px){.page-module__yGo_IW__benefitsGrid{grid-template-columns:1fr 1fr;gap:40px}.page-module__yGo_IW__stickyHeading{position:static!important}}@media (max-width:768px){.page-module__yGo_IW__problemGrid,.page-module__yGo_IW__servicesGrid{grid-template-columns:1fr}.page-module__yGo_IW__benefitsCards{grid-template-columns:1fr!important}.page-module__yGo_IW__portalGrid,.page-module__yGo_IW__ctaGrid{grid-template-columns:1fr}.page-module__yGo_IW__archServicesRow{grid-template-columns:repeat(2,1fr);gap:12px}.page-module__yGo_IW__archFlowRow{grid-template-columns:1fr;gap:8px}.page-module__yGo_IW__archPipeline{flex-wrap:wrap;gap:4px}.page-module__yGo_IW__archPipelineStage{min-width:45%;clip-path:none!important;border-radius:6px!important;padding:14px 10px!important}.page-module__yGo_IW__archEcosystemGrid{grid-template-columns:1fr}.page-module__yGo_IW__archTier{padding:20px 16px}}
